Just what the topic says, will a 2g exhaust manifold bolt right upto my stock 13g turbo on an a/t talon?

Also would i need different gaskets or would I just use the same mitsu part? (copper? gaskets for manifold)
 
It will bolt right up. The bolt pattern for all mitsubishi turbine housings are the same. You are probably going to have to trim down the right hand side of the manifold slightly to get it to clear the power steering pump bracket. I would suggest buying all new gaskets and replacing them while you have everything apart as well.

All gaskets? I planned on replacing the gasket from the head to the manifold and manifold to the turbo...

However I may go with the evoIII manifold, would I have to either port my o2 housing or buy one ported to match up? And would i have to port my turbo housing also because of the possibility of a leak? What gaskets do I use for the o2 housing?
 
You'll be fine replacing just those gaskets you mentioned as long as you're sticking to just a manifold swap.

You wouldn't have to port anything or change any gaskets unless you are swapping to a bigger turbine housing. Then you would need to go with a gasket that matched that housing. Most people that upgrade to a 16G have a 7cm housing and therefore have to go with a 7cm gasket but until you do that the stock size gaskets are fine.
